Overview
Serving 381 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Kaala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Hawaii for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 40-44% (which is higher than the Hawaii state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 44% (which is lower than the Hawaii state average of 52%).
The student-te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Hawaii state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Hawaii state average of 89% (majority Asian and Hispanic).
Serving 313 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Iliahi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Hawaii for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 70-74% (which is higher than the Hawaii state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 65-69% (which is higher than the Hawaii state average of 52%).
The student-teacher ratio of 13:1 is lower than the Hawaii state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Hawaii state average of 89% (majority Asian and Hispanic).
